Datmi Population - Chatra, Jharkhand
Datmi is a medium size village located in Shaligram Ram Narayanpur(Hunterganj) Block of Chatra district, Jharkhand with total 224 families residing. The Datmi village has population of 1494 of which 755 are males while 739 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Datmi village population of children with age 0-6 is 329 which makes up 22.02 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Datmi village is 979 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Datmi as per census is 970, higher than Jharkhand average of 948.
Datmi village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Datmi village was 62.49 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Datmi Male literacy stands at 73.13 % while female literacy rate was 51.65 %.

Datmi Data
|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total No. of Houses | 224 | - | - |
| Population | 1,494 | 755 | 739 |
| Child (0-6) | 329 | 167 | 162 |
| Schedule Caste | 170 | 83 | 87 |
|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Literacy | 62.49 % | 73.13 % | 51.65 % |
| Total Workers | 629 | 371 | 258 |
| Main Worker | 489 | - | - |
| Marginal Worker | 140 | 28 | 112 |
